I have more than 50 years’ experience in doing business and searching for good shares to buy. Very seldom I can find one with long term profit growth prospect as good as Dayang. 

From Google I found that Malaysia started oil exploration activities in shallow waters in the 1970s and started active extraction and production in the 1980s till today. There are currently over 900 offshore platforms of which almost 600 of them are over 20 years old.

Based on these, you can be sure that Dayang will continue to secure more and more oil rig maintenance contracts for many more years to come.

I cannot find another stock that complies with my share selection golden rule of 2 consecutive quarters of increasing profit. Dayang 1st quarter EPS – 0.47 sen, 2 quarter EPS 5.7 sen and 3rd quarter EPS 11.1 sen. It is safe to assume its 4th   quarter EPS is the same as its 3rd quarter of 11.1 sen. Its annual EPS will be 27.5 sen. Assuming it deserves to sell at P/E 12 the minimum price should be Rm 3.30 per share. 

I am very confident its profit for next year will be more than this year because the company has already resolved its financial constrain by its recent right issues.
